Established in October 2019, we are San Fernando Valley's first refill shop! Our sustainable business began with a mission to divert 1 million single use bottles from the waste and recycling streams. We started in three weekend Farmer's Markets (Calabasas, Hidden Hills, and Pacific Palisades) before the global pandemic made us close our booths and forced us to open a store sooner than we expected.
We opened a 100sq foot store (aka the world's smallest refill store) in June 2020... But in July 2021, we relocated to a larger, beautiful location in the historic French Quarter of Woodland Hills, within a half mile from any grocery store and steps from The Valley Country Market.

FOUNDER: Laura Yochum
Laura is a sustainable lifestyle specialist with a design certification from The Permaculture Academy of Los Angeles and she has a BIG goal of reducing our daily impact on earth. Laura left her corporate career as a hairstylist and product developer to follow her passion for building community and educating others to live more mindfully of the planet. She was raised very rurally in Ohio before moving to Southern California in 2011.
